Searched refs:in_ndst (Results 1 – 5 of 5) sorted by relevance
/freebsd/sys/netpfil/ipfilter/netinet/ |
H A D | ip_nat.h | 243 nat_addr_t in_ndst; member 273 #define in_dipnext in_ndst.na_nextaddr.in4 274 #define in_dipnext6 in_ndst.na_nextaddr 275 #define in_dnip in_ndst.na_nextaddr.in4.s_addr 276 #define in_dnip6 in_ndst.na_nextaddr 292 #define in_ndstip in_ndst.na_addr[0].in4 293 #define in_ndstip6 in_ndst.na_addr[0] 294 #define in_ndstaddr in_ndst.na_addr[0].in4.s_addr 295 #define in_ndstmsk in_ndst.na_addr[1].in4.s_addr 296 #define in_ndstmsk6 in_ndst.na_addr[1] [all …]
|
H A D | ip_nat.c | 1520 if ((n->in_ndst.na_atype == FRI_LOOKUP) && in ipf_nat_ruleaddrinit() 1521 (n->in_ndst.na_type != IPLT_DSTLIST)) { in ipf_nat_ruleaddrinit() 1561 error = ipf_nat_nextaddrinit(softc, n->in_names, &n->in_ndst, 1, in ipf_nat_ruleaddrinit() 5964 ipf_nat_nextaddrinit(softc, n->in_names, &n->in_ndst, in ipf_nat_sync() 6962 if (ipf_nat_nextaddr(fin, &np->in_ndst, &frnat.fin_daddr, in ipf_nat_newrewrite() 8260 offsetof(ipnat_t, in_ndst) - offsetof(ipnat_t, in_v)) != 0) in ipf_nat_cmp_rules() 8266 if (n1->in_ndst.na_atype != n2->in_ndst.na_atype) in ipf_nat_cmp_rules() 8268 if (n1->in_ndst.na_function != n2->in_ndst.na_function) in ipf_nat_cmp_rules() 8270 if (bcmp((char *)&n1->in_ndst.na_addr, (char *)&n2->in_ndst.na_addr, in ipf_nat_cmp_rules() 8271 sizeof(n1->in_ndst.na_addr))) in ipf_nat_cmp_rules() [all …]
|
H A D | ip_nat6.c | 184 error = ipf_nat6_nextaddrinit(softc, n->in_names, &n->in_ndst, 1, in ipf_nat6_ruleaddrinit() 3448 if (ipf_nat6_nextaddr(fin, &np->in_ndst, &frnat.fin_dst6, in ipf_nat6_newrewrite()
|
/freebsd/sbin/ipf/libipf/ |
H A D | printnat.c | 140 printnataddr(np->in_v[1], np->in_names, &np->in_ndst, in printnat() 172 if (np->in_ndst.na_atype == FRI_LOOKUP && in printnat() 173 np->in_ndst.na_type == IPLT_DSTLIST) { in printnat() 175 if (np->in_ndst.na_subtype == 0) in printnat() 178 PRINTF("%s", base + np->in_ndst.na_num); in printnat() 180 printnataddr(np->in_v[1], np->in_names, &np->in_ndst, in printnat() 214 printnataddr(np->in_v[1], np->in_names, &np->in_ndst, in printnat()
|
/freebsd/sbin/ipf/ipnat/ |
H A D | ipnat_y.y | 447 nat->in_ndst.na_addr[0] = $5.a; 448 nat->in_ndst.na_addr[1] = $5.m; 449 nat->in_ndst.na_atype = $5.t; 451 nat->in_ndst.na_type = $5.u; 452 nat->in_ndst.na_subtype = $5.s; 453 nat->in_ndst.na_num = $5.n; 468 nat->in_ndst.na_addr[0] = $6.a; 469 nat->in_ndst.na_addr[1] = $6.m; 647 nat->in_ndst.na_atype = $1.t;
|